  • IPod Touch 3rd Gen Won't Restore

    I have an ipod touch 3rd gen that I can't get to restore. The ipod won't turn on unless it's plugged in and goes straight to the apple logo, so I put it into recovery mode and try to do a restore. It extracts the software but as soon as it says preparing ipod for restore the ipods screen turns white for a brief second and it restarts itself back to the connect to itunes logo then loops the same process until itunes comes up with an error saying The iPod "iPod" could not be restored. An unknown error occurred (1611). I've tried several different computers and have also tried replacing the battery but still no luck. Does anybody have any other suggestions I can try?

    Error 1611: This error may indicate a hardware issue with your device. Follow the steps in this article. Alsoattempt to restore while connected with a known-good 30-pin Dock Connector cable, computer, and network to isolate this issue to the device. The MAC address being missing or the IMEI being the default value (00 499901 064000 0) can also confirm a hardware issue. Out-of-date or incorrectly configured proxy or security software, such as FoxyProxy, can cause error 1611. To troubleshoot third-party security software, follow these steps.
    Above from:
    http://support.apple.com/kb/TS3694
    Based on the troubleshooting you already performed, you may have a hardware problem.

  • My iPod touch 5th gen won't turn on past the apple logo, do I need to restore to factory settings? If so, is there a way to save my photos?

    I've had my iPod touch 5th gen for a little over half a year now, haven't had any issues until now. Yesterday it randomly shut down, and when I try to turn it back on, the apple logo shows up but the iPod just stays on that screen, it doesn't turn on any further. I think I might need to restore it to the factory settings to get it to work again, but I'm concerned that I'm going to lose all my photos. I found the backup folder in my computer but it doesn't have any files in it. I have over 600 pictures on my iPod and I really don't want to lose them all. Is there a way that I can either get my iPod to work again without restoring, or a way that I can extract the photos without the iPod actually being in functioning condition? The computer doesn't recognize the device when it gets connected via the USB. Thanks!

    - Connect the iPod to your computer and try to make a backup
    iOS: How to back up and restore your content
    - Next reset the iOS device. Nothing will be lost
    Reset iOS device: Hold down the On/Off button and the Home button at the same time for at
    least ten seconds, until the Apple logo appears.
    and try making a backup again. If you can't then there is no way of getting the info off the iPod unless data recovery company can do it. Not cheap.
    - If photos are in an existing iPod backup (iTune>Preferences>Devices  for iTunes backup or an iCloud backu) then restore from that backup. See the restore topic of:
    iOS: How to back up
    - If you used PhotoStream then try getting them from your PhotoStream. See that topic of:
    iOS: Importing personal photos and videos from iOS devices to your computer
